Current settings are Outlook 2003 w/SP2, OS is XP Pro. Workstation is an HP
6200 series laptop. There is a current ongoing issue with a users Outlook in which receiving emails that have jpg are not displayed. The user gets a red x in that particular place for the jpg. And the other issue this user is having is when sent an attachment (an tiny folder icon is displayed below the subject line) the user is unable to open it as well. I have already checked the settings in Tools-Options-Security tab = Automatic Picture Download Settings; Mail Format and Mail Setup and nothing helped. When I worked on this users workstation, I sent an email w/an image and it opened up fine. HTML emails open up fine as well. If anyone can shine some light, that would be appreciated. I am going to attempt to create another profile to see if it's corrupt. And then if not, reinstall Outlook on this users workstation. Or if I left out information that could help resolve this issue, please let me know. |
